Zoe-Adelaide LAVOIE was born 18 February 1830 in Baie-Saint-Paul, Lower Canada

Zoe-Adelaide LAVOIE was the child of Michel LAVOIE   and   Scholastique CORNEAU and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Michel-Frederic LAVOIE and Josephte TREMBLAY (maternal)  Jean-Baptiste-Clement CORNEAU and Felicite BOIVIN

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Zoe-Adelaide  married  Eusebe TREMBLAY 29 February 1848 in Baie-Saint-Paul, Canada East .  The couple had (at least) 6 children.
Eusebe TREMBLAY  was born 23 June 1824 in Baie-Saint-Paul, Québec, Canada (Saint-Pierre-et-Saint-Paul-de-Baie-Saint-Paul).  Eusebe died 16 September 1885 in Les Éboulements, Québec, Canada (Notre-Dame-de-l'Assomption-des-Eboulements).  Eusebe was the child of Elie TREMBLAY and Scholastique LAVOIE.
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
